1994 Accord wont engage gears and...
I have a 1994 Honda accord and I bought it when it was making a grinding noise by the starter. I figured it was just the starter stay out when car was started. It went into gear at that time to move it. once I got it on the trailer it hit the bottom and it never engaged in gear again. Its automatic. I checked the linkage. it was fully together for it was unexposed. Now when i start it there is no grinding but it wont go in gear. Also it will not rev passed 2500 rpm even with a new computer. What the heck is going on with this thing?
I also had all these codes going in it. 1,3,4 7,8,13,14 but when i changed the computer all gone. I also had to change the distributor. I keep reading maybe something is loose or a bad connection. Also perhaps dirty solenoids but i checked it also and clean but i didnt check the lock solenoid that is if its different the the solenoids that stick up out of the transmission more north on the tranny.. didnt take the lower ones off. So im thinking ill drain the fluid, check the plug magnet for metal and if so then its probably toast and if not then idk. Is it hard to rebuild?
anything helps especially if you experienced this
